数控车床G80指令编程格式是数控编程中的重要组成部分,它涉及多个参数的设置,以确保车削加工的精度和效率。本文将从专业角度出发,详细介绍数控车床G80指令编程格式的特点、参数设置以及应用。
一、G80指令概述
G80指令是数控车床中用于取消固定循环的指令。在车削加工过程中,固定循环是一种常用的编程方法,它将一系列重复的加工步骤封装成一个循环体,从而简化编程过程。当固定循环完成后,使用G80指令取消循环,以便进行后续的加工操作。
二、G80指令编程格式
1. G80指令格式:G80 X_Y_Z_R_P_F_S_
其中,X、Y、Z、R、P、F、S分别代表以下参数:
X:X轴移动距离,单位为mm。
Y:Y轴移动距离,单位为mm。
Z:Z轴移动距离,单位为mm。
R:半径补偿值,单位为mm。
P:固定循环次数。
F:进给速度,单位为mm/min。
S:主轴转速,单位为r/min。
2. G80指令参数设置
(1)X、Y、Z轴移动距离:根据加工需求,设置X、Y、Z轴的移动距离,确保工件加工到位。
(2)半径补偿值R:根据刀具半径和工件形状,设置合适的半径补偿值,以便在加工过程中实现刀具补偿。
(3)固定循环次数P:根据加工需求,设置固定循环次数,确保加工步骤重复执行。
(4)进给速度F:根据工件材料和加工要求,设置合适的进给速度,以保证加工质量。
(5)主轴转速S:根据工件材料和加工要求,设置合适的主轴转速,以保证加工精度。
三、G80指令应用实例
以下是一个G80指令编程格式的实例:
N10 G21 G90 G40 G49 G80 X50 Y0 Z10 R2 P5 F200 S800
解释如下:
N10:程序段编号。
G21:选择毫米单位。
G90:绝对编程。
G40:取消刀具半径补偿。
G49:取消刀具长度补偿。
G80:取消固定循环。
X50:X轴移动距离为50mm。
Y0:Y轴移动距离为0mm。
Z10:Z轴移动距离为10mm。
R2:半径补偿值为2mm。
P5:固定循环次数为5次。
F200:进给速度为200mm/min。
S800:主轴转速为800r/min。
通过以上编程格式,可以实现车削加工过程中的固定循环操作,提高加工效率。
数控车床G80指令编程格式在车削加工中具有重要意义。了解和掌握G80指令编程格式,有助于提高编程效率和加工质量。在实际应用中,应根据加工需求合理设置参数,以确保加工效果。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。